I set up an annuity as an investment account. It has one share. My plan was to take a monthly withdrawal as a split transaction between my money market account and federal withholding tax, and use the securities history to update the value of the annuity. I can do this in the bank register in the account, but can't do it as a Reminder as there is no split transaction feature that I can see. Am I missing something or is there an elegant work around?

    I cannot see any elegant workaround. While as you said you can create it in the bank register, even if you save a reminder from this transaction it will not be recorded correctly in the future, reminders only use the Investment Register in this instance.

    When the bank register feature was added, I do not think reminders were thought about.

    I think the only way of doing it today would be through a series of reminders.
